Start with the issue, not the product
When an a/c falls short in July, rate matters, but so does clarity. The majority of problems come under 3 buckets: air flow, refrigerant circuit problems, and electric or control mistakes. Air flow faults make up a shocking share of no-cool phone calls. Dirty filters, connected evaporator coils, broke down or undersized ducts, and closed registers all add static pressure. Lots of systems need 350 to 450 CFM per lots of cooling; below that array, coils can freeze and compressors overheat. A conscientious a/c fixing solution will determine fixed stress and temperature split, not simply eyeball vents.
Refrigerant concerns call for more than a top-off. A low fee suggests a leak, and including cooling agent without leak discovery turns your system into a slow, costly screen. Excellent technologies utilize electronic sniffers, UV dye, soap remedy, or nitrogen pressure examinations. If a leakage conceals in the evaporator coil and the unit is older than 10 to 12 years, repair service may still be possible, yet replacement can be smarter if effectiveness gains and motivations counter the cost.
Electrical mistakes range from weak capacitors to matched contactors to stopping working ECM blower electric motors. Not all are a sign of much deeper problem. A $25 capacitor swap is a fine repair. Changing a compressor within a system with inadequate air movement and a filthy indoor coil is generally not.
The lesson is basic: extensive diagnostics have to come prior to any kind of conversation about heating and cooling Installment or Cooling And Heating Replacement. If the check out seems like a sales pitch rather than a medical diagnosis, call a different cooling and heating repair work service.
The repair-or-replace choice, simulated a pro
There is no global formula, but experienced a/c specialists weigh these aspects together.
-
System age and cooling agent type: R-22 systems are lengthy past their sunset and repair services seldom pencil out. R-410A is still conventional, but the marketplace is transitioning to slightly flammable A2L cooling agents like R-32 and R-454B. If your system is 12 to 15 years old on R-410A and has a significant failure, investing in brand-new modern technology can be reasonable, specifically when paired with rebates.
-
Efficiency and convenience spaces: A 10 SEER system compared to a brand-new 15 to 18 SEER2 heatpump or air conditioning can trim cooling down costs by 20 to 40 percent depending upon climate and house envelope. If some spaces are constantly hot or cool, a right-sized substitute with duct improvements has worth beyond nameplate SEER.
-
Repair background and unavoidable dangers: Replacing a failed compressor on a system with persistent airflow problems establishes an additional failure. On the various other hand, a blower electric motor and a capacitor in year nine might be regular wear that does not validate replacement.
-
Home plans: Offering in a year can favor a cost-efficient fixing that passes examination. Staying ten years changes the math toward a matched system substitute, new line established when possible, and air duct securing to capture lifetime savings.
-
Load and equipment match: If a Hand-operated J warmth load shows your 3.5 load system was always oversized and short-cycling, a 3.0 load substitute with much better air duct balance may defeat any repair service alternative for convenience and longevity.
Each home informs a slightly various tale. When a cooling and heating firm strolls you via static pressure analyses, air duct photos, load numbers, and refrigerant data, you are in excellent hands. When they skip all that and jump straight to a quote, you are getting a guess.
What detailed diagnostics look like
Before you purchase brand-new equipment, expect a real a/c fixing evaluation. It generally consists of:
-
Visual examination of indoor and exterior co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electrical compartments, and any type of obvious duct restrictions.
-
Measuring temperature level split throughout the coil, complete external static stress, and blower rate settings.
-
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present.
-
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ling against supplier targets, not just a quick stress read, and only after confirming airflow.
-
Leak checks when charge is reduced, as opposed to including refrigerant and leaving.
The best techs clarify findings in ordinary language, show photos, and offer a minimum of 2 alternatives. You may hear something like, we can restore airflow, change the blower capacitor, tidy both coils, and get you another 2 to 3 seasons. Or, we can price estimate a properly sized cooling and heating Replacement with a new return decline and duct securing to deal with the origin cause.
Vet the professional before you sign
Plenty of excellent heating and cooling contractors work with pride. There are additionally clothing trained to close swiftly on big-ticket replacements without tailoring the solution. Maintain your procedure brief and pointed.
Quick vetting list:
- Confirm license, insurance policy, and neighborhood permits background with your city or region portal.
- Ask whether they execute or sub out the tons computation and duct style, and what requirements they utilize. Search For Guidebook J, S, and D.
- Request a created analysis record prior to any significant recommendation, with static pressure and cooling agent readings included.
- Compare a minimum of two brand names and 2 efficiency tiers, matched to pack outcomes, with design numbers printed on the proposal.
- Clarify warranty terms, labor insurance coverage, upkeep demands, and that handles manufacturer registration.
These 5 things filter a lot of the sound. If a salesperson bristles at a Manual J or can not explain the distinction between SEER and SEER2, keep looking.
Pricing reality, costs, and exactly how to review quotes
Most companies charge an analysis cost that is credited towards authorized repairs. Flat-rate prices prevails in residential ac repair since it protects against haggling and secures against time overruns. Time-and-materials still shows up for complicated or open-ended tasks like leakage searches. Neither structure is naturally much better, but transparency matters.
On replacement quotes, look for line things that show greater than package. A complete cooling and heating system installation typically consists of tools, pad, line collection or flush kit, electric whip and separate, drain pipes upgrades with float switches, brand-new filter shelf, startup with determined superheat and subcooling, and allows. If you are changing a heating system and AC with each other, the quote needs to call out venting and gas piping changes,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a roof condenser, anticipate that to be separate or clearly stated.
Be mindful with funding. A/c companies frequently provide promotional APRs for 12 to 24 months, after that high rates begin. If you use financing, do the mathematics on complete price and prepayment rules. A somewhat smaller system with duct renovations commonly delivers far better convenience and a lower month-to-month spend than a top-tier device bolted onto negative ductwork.

Getting the set up best matters more than the brand
I have actually changed brand-name tools that failed early due to careless installation, and I have actually kept mid-tier devices running perfectly into year 15. A few details separate superb cooling and heating Installation from the pack.
-
Sizing and air flow: A Hand-operated J load computation, Guidebook S tools selection, and Guidebook D duct layout conserve you from brief cycling and room-to-room swings. Large equipment cools quick, however leaves humidity behind. Undersized devices runs frequently and never captures up on severe days.
-
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, confirming return and supply sizing, and keeping total external fixed stress in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column range for many property systems stops anxiety on ECM blowers and minimizes noise.
-
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, replace the line readied to match new refrigerant demands. If reusing, flush and stress test. Brazing with nitrogen circulation stops interior oxidation that would or else break loose and destroy a brand-new compressor. Leave to at the very least 500 microns and confirm that the vacuum holds. Billing ought to be by weight, then t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with paperwork provided.
-
Condensate management: Additional drain pans, float buttons, and clear traps shield ceilings and closets. Little information like a correct catch height and slope stop problem clogs.
-
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ility issues, particularly with variable rate heat pumps and connecting systems. An excellent start-up includes confirming phase shifts, validating temperature level split under consistent load, and capturing last operating data.
When you read a heating and cooling system installation proposition, try to find these methods spelled out. If you see just model numbers and a price, that is not enough.
Heat pump or air conditioning and furnace, and why environment is not the only factor
Modern heatpump move warm successfully even in cold environments. Combined with variable rate compressors and cold-climate ratings, lots of provide 100 percent capability to 5 to 15 degrees Fahrenheit, with supporting heat starting below. In combined climates, a heatpump with electrical or gas back-up can lower annual power usage contrasted to a straight air conditioning and gas furnace, especially if gas rates or carbon objectives matter to you.
In hot, damp regions, a correctly sized heatpump evaporates well when coupled with clever controls and sufficient air movement. Gas heaters still make sense where gas is low-cost and winter seasons are long. The appropriate response relies on energy rates, duct place, insulation levels, and how you stay in the home. Ask your HVAC business to model operating cost contrasts using your regional electrical and gas prices, not common charts.

Aftercare: shielding your investment with real heating and cooling Maintenance
Most failures I see in year 2 or 3 trace back to air flow constraints and filthy coils. Filters belong where they are simple to change, sized to lessen stress drop. Lots of syst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ter swapped one to four times annually relying on dust and pets. Low-cost 1 inch filters can function if transformed monthly, yet they usually buckle and leak.
Professional HVAC Maintenance once or twice a year pays off. The see should include coil cleaning as required, electrical checks, condensate flush, fixed stress dimension, and a sanity check on cost analyses under constant problems. Maintenance is not a sales appointment impersonating as a tune-up. If every browse through finishes in a pitch for a UV light, air duct sanitizer, and a brand-new thermostat, you have the incorrect provider.
Beware the typical pitfalls
A few patterns repeat in ac repair service and heating and cooling Repair calls.
-
Refrigerant top-offs without leak discovery: This treats the signs and symptom and accelerates compressor wear. It also runs the risk of environmental fines if executed recklessly.
-
Oversizing brand-new systems: Bigger does not equal far better. Wetness control endures, and cycles reduce. Comfort decreases also as cost goes up.
-
Ignoring the air duct system: Changing tools while leaving kinky returns, long flex keep up sags, and unsealed joints resembles going down a new engine right into a car with flat tires. It moves, but not well.
-
Skipping appointing: If your installer does not videotape superheat, subcooling, and fixed pressure on start-up, you are chancing on longevity.
-
Financing catches: Zero interest offers that balloon right into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can turn a fair rate into a long-lasting burden.
Smart home owners identify these rapidly. Request for the data. Good professionals will be pleased to reveal their work.
Permits, codes, and safety that never make the brochure
Code compliance appears plain until something fails. Combustion air for gas heating systems, correct airing vent clearances, and sealed return plenums maintain fumes out of living spaces. Electric disconnects near condensers shield technologies and satisfy NEC demands. A2L refrigerants demand particular handling, leak detection, and air flow stipulations. Your specialist should be trained and comfy with these modifications. If your quotes do not address code updates, air vent rework, or refrigerant transitions, you are looking at cut corners.
Warranties and what they truly cover
Most producers supply 10 year parts service warranties if registered quickly, in some cases within 60 to 90 days of set up. Labor is different. Some a/c companies include 1 to 2 years of labor, with choices to expand. Read the maintenance clause. Several warranties need evidence of regular a/c Upkeep to remain valid. Keep invoices and records. Also, understand exclusions. Power surges, flooding damage, and forget prevail carve-outs. A small whole-home surge protector usually costs less than one control board.

A fact check on indoor air high quality add-ons
IAQ belongs, but top priorities matter. Repair seepage and air duct leaks initially. Devoted dehumidifiers in damp replace HVAC system climates usually outshine relying entirely on low-sensible-capacity cooling cycles. UV lights can lower coil biofilm in damp environments but are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ters enhance capture but boost stress decrease unless the filter shelf is sized suitably. Any IAQ upgrade need to come after air movement and tons basics are correct.
